Define the Buying Problem Before the RFQ

For tech startups, custom canvas grocery totes often sit between merchandise and functional packaging. The same bag may be used for employee welcome kits, conference swag, retail bundles, investor events, campus recruiting, or customer loyalty gifts. If procurement treats it as a simple logo bag, quotes will come back cheap but uneven: thin canvas, weak handles, inconsistent printing, and cartons that do not fit warehouse or event schedules.

The durability problem is practical. A grocery tote is expected to carry heavier and more irregular items than a flat promotional tote. Produce, bottles, books, boxed electronics, and event samples create point stress at the bottom corners and handle joins. The RFQ should therefore define use case, load target, fabric weight, seam structure, print method, packing format, and inspection rules in one document. This gives suppliers a fair basis to quote and gives your team a way to reject weak samples before bulk production.

  • Use case: grocery reuse, event kit, retail gift-with-purchase, employee welcome pack, or distributor program.
  • Expected load: define a normal working load and a higher test load instead of using words like heavy duty.
  • Brand risk: printed totes are seen in public, so fabric shade, logo color, and seam neatness matter as much as strength.
  • Receiving risk: cartons must match the warehouse, event venue, or distributor routing guide.

Canvas Weight and Fabric Construction

Canvas tote durability starts with fabric mass and weave density. For grocery-style use, many buyers should begin around 10 oz to 12 oz cotton canvas, roughly 280 to 340 GSM depending on the mill and finishing. An 8 oz canvas can work for light giveaways, but it is usually not the best baseline for reusable grocery loads. A 14 oz canvas may feel premium but increases cost, sewing difficulty, carton weight, and freight cost.

Do not accept a quote that only says cotton canvas. Ask for ounce weight, GSM, fiber composition, weave type, and shrinkage information. Some suppliers use the ounce description loosely, while GSM gives a measurable inspection point. Natural unbleached canvas is common and cost-effective, but shade can vary by lot. Dyed canvas gives stronger brand color control when properly managed, yet it adds MOQ, dye-lot risk, colorfastness checks, and lead time.

  • Light promotional tote: 6 oz to 8 oz, generally not ideal for grocery load claims.
  • Balanced grocery tote: 10 oz to 12 oz, suitable for most branded reusable grocery programs.
  • Premium retail tote: 12 oz to 16 oz, better handfeel but higher freight and sewing cost.
  • RFQ wording: include GSM, acceptable tolerance, color, finish, shrinkage expectation, and whether washing is expected.

Handle and Seam Durability Criteria

Most tote failures happen at the handle attachment, side seam, or bottom corner. A clean front print does not compensate for a handle that pulls out after several loaded uses. For grocery totes, self-fabric handles are usually preferred because they match the body fabric and hold print-friendly brand positioning. Cotton webbing handles can also work, but the quote should state width, thickness, color, and attachment method.

The handle attachment should be defined in drawings or written criteria. A box-X stitch, cross stitch, or reinforced rectangle spreads stress better than a single straight line. Stitch density should be consistent, threads should not be loose, and reinforcement should sit below the top hem far enough to avoid tearing through the folded edge. For side and bottom seams, an inside overlock plus lockstitch is common; French seams improve internal appearance but may add cost and change the handfeel at the edges.

  • Handle width: commonly 2.5 cm to 3.8 cm depending on bag size and load target.
  • Handle length: hand carry and shoulder carry need different drop lengths; confirm finished drop, not only total strap length.
  • Stitch pattern: specify box-X or reinforced rectangle for grocery load programs.
  • Seam finish: require inside photos from the approved sample and bulk production.
  • Thread: request matching or contrast thread intentionally, not by supplier convenience.

Print Method Choices for Startup Branding

Screen printing is usually the safest method for custom canvas grocery totes with solid startup logos, icon marks, event names, QR-free artwork, and limited color counts. It gives good coverage on canvas texture and has predictable unit cost after screens are made. For one to three spot colors, it is often the most practical balance of cost, durability, and brand consistency.

Heat transfer and digital print can support gradients or detailed artwork, but both need stricter testing. Transfers may feel less integrated with the fabric and can crack or peel if the film, pressure, or curing conditions are wrong. Digital print may struggle with color saturation on natural canvas unless pre-treatment is used. Embroidery can look premium for small logos or side labels, but large embroidered areas can distort the panel and increase cost.

  • Screen print: best for solid logos, Pantone spot colors, and repeatable bulk production.
  • Heat transfer: useful for complex artwork, but require peel, rub, and wash checks.
  • Digital print: suitable for short runs or detailed graphics, but test color strength on actual canvas.
  • Embroidery or woven label: good for premium marks, not usually ideal for large front graphics.
  • Acceptance criteria: define print size tolerance, placement tolerance, color tolerance, and visible cracking rules.

Build a Durability Test Plan

A durability checklist should be simple enough for a factory QC team to follow and strict enough to catch real failures. Start with static load testing. If the tote is intended for grocery use, a common buying approach is to define a normal-use load and a higher test load. For example, the buyer may state that the bag must carry 8 kg in practical daily use and survive a 12 kg static test for a defined period. The exact threshold should match your product claim and local liability comfort.

Static tests are not enough because users walk, swing, set down, and lift the bag repeatedly. Add a loaded swing test, corner stress review, and post-test seam inspection. The goal is not to create laboratory paperwork for its own sake; it is to prevent a supplier from passing a weak bag that only looks good while empty. The same test method should be used on the pre-production sample and selected bulk samples.

  • Static load: hang the loaded tote for the agreed duration and inspect seam distortion after unloading.
  • Swing test: carry or mechanically swing the loaded tote for repeated cycles to stress the handles.
  • Corner review: inspect bottom corners for fabric tearing, seam slippage, and thread breakage.
  • Print after stress: check whether heavy flexing causes ink cracking near folded or stretched zones.
  • Failure rule: any handle tear, seam opening, or fabric rupture under the agreed test should be treated as a major defect.

Sample Approval That Prevents Bulk Mistakes

A blank sample proves sewing ability but not the full production result. For a branded grocery tote, the approved sample should use the actual fabric weight, actual handle material, actual seam method, and actual print process. If the factory sends a sample made from substitute fabric because bulk fabric is not ready, mark it as a construction reference only, not as final approval.

Procurement teams should approve both appearance and performance. Measure the sample, weigh the fabric if possible, load test it, rub the print, inspect the inside seams, and photograph all details. A sealed golden sample should remain with the factory and a matching sample should stay with the buyer or inspection agency. This reduces disputes when bulk goods are judged against memory, screenshots, or artwork files alone.

  • Approve actual size, gusset width, handle drop, top hem depth, and logo placement.
  • Record fabric shade under consistent lighting; natural canvas can shift between lots.
  • Confirm print handfeel, edge sharpness, opacity, and curing quality.
  • Cut one sample only if both sides agree; destructive testing must be planned into sample quantity.
  • Freeze all changes before bulk cutting; late handle or print changes can create scrap and delay.

MOQ Logic and Cost Drivers

MOQ depends less on the word tote and more on the fabric, color, print, cutting efficiency, and packing requirements. A stock natural canvas tote with one-color screen print can often be quoted at a lower MOQ than a custom-dyed canvas tote with multiple print locations and private retail packaging. For startup teams, the best approach is to separate the test order from the scalable reorder plan.

Cost drivers should be visible in the quote. Fabric weight raises material cost and shipping weight. Custom dye adds fabric MOQ and lab dip time. Multiple print colors add screens, setup, registration control, and reject risk. Inner polybags, barcode stickers, hangtags, carton labels, and retail folding all add labor. A cheap quote that hides these items may become more expensive after sample approval, especially when the buyer starts adding warehouse requirements.

  • Lower MOQ path: stock natural canvas, standard size, one-side one-color screen print, bulk flat packing.
  • Higher MOQ path: custom dyed fabric, non-standard size, multiple print positions, retail packaging, private carton labels.
  • Cost comparison: request separate prices for 300, 500, 1,000, 3,000, and 5,000 pieces if demand is uncertain.
  • Tooling and setup: separate screen cost, sample cost, artwork adjustment, and any label setup charge.
  • Reorder planning: keep fabric and print specs stable so the second order does not restart approval.

Packing and Carton Decisions

Packing is often treated as an afterthought, but it affects presentation, freight cost, receiving time, and damage risk. Canvas grocery totes can be packed flat, folded once, folded smaller into inner bags, or bundled. Flat packing protects shape and reduces hard creases, but cartons may be larger. Tight folding saves space but can leave crease marks, especially on heavier canvas or printed panels.

For distributors and retail buyers, carton data belongs in the quote stage. Ask for pieces per carton, carton dimensions, gross weight, net weight, carton material, shipping marks, and whether cartons can pass normal export handling. If the destination warehouse has weight limits, barcode rules, or pallet requirements, include them before the supplier calculates carton packing. Changing carton format after production starts can affect labor and delivery date.

  • Event use: flat or light fold packing helps staff distribute bags quickly without heavy creases.
  • Retail use: individual polybag, hangtag, or barcode may be needed, but verify sustainability rules.
  • Warehouse use: carton marks should show PO number, SKU, color, quantity, gross weight, and carton count.
  • Freight planning: compare carton CBM, gross weight, and pallet efficiency before choosing a packing method.
  • Moisture risk: use carton liner or controlled storage when shipping during humid seasons or long ocean routes.

Lead Time and Schedule Risk

A realistic lead time includes artwork review, sample making, sample shipping, buyer approval, fabric booking, cutting, printing, sewing, trimming, inspection, packing, and export handover. Startup buyers often focus on the production days only, then lose time in sample revisions or artwork clarification. The biggest schedule risk is usually not sewing capacity; it is late approval of fabric color, print color, handle length, or packing rules.

Custom dye, complex print, retail packaging, and third-party inspection all add days. If the bags are for a launch event, conference, store opening, or investor kit, build a backward schedule from the in-hand date. Leave buffer for sample courier time, factory holidays, print curing, inspection booking, and customs or domestic delivery at destination. A factory can make a strong bag quickly only when the spec is frozen and materials are ready.

  • Sample stage: allow time for artwork file review, sample production, courier delivery, testing, and comments.
  • Material stage: stock natural canvas is faster than custom dyed or special-width fabric.
  • Print stage: multi-color registration and curing require more control than a single-color logo.
  • Inspection stage: book final inspection before goods are fully packed if carton opening is difficult.
  • Event buffer: avoid planning delivery on the same week the bags must be handed out.

Quote Data That Makes Suppliers Comparable

To compare suppliers fairly, the RFQ should force the same assumptions. If one supplier quotes 10 oz canvas with simple overlock seams and another quotes 12 oz canvas with reinforced handles and retail carton labels, the unit prices are not comparable. A useful quote table separates specification, unit price, setup cost, sample cost, packing cost, lead time, MOQ, payment terms, and Incoterms.

Procurement teams should also review supplier evidence, not only price. A factory should be able to explain fabric sourcing, show similar tote construction, provide sample photos, describe load testing, and support inline updates. For importers and distributors, quote clarity reduces later claims because both sides know what was included. The best quote is not always the lowest number; it is the one with fewer hidden assumptions and fewer preventable production risks.

  • Require Incoterms: EXW, FOB, CIF, DAP, or other terms change landed-cost comparison.
  • Separate charges: sample fee, screen fee, label fee, special packing, inspection support, and inland transport.
  • State payment terms: deposit, balance timing, and whether inspection must pass before shipment.
  • Add tolerance fields: measurement, fabric GSM, logo placement, print color, and carton quantity.
  • Compare landed cost: include freight, duty estimate, local delivery, inspection, and potential repacking cost.

Buyer checklist before sampling

  1. State the finished tote size in width x height x gusset, not only approximate capacity.
  2. Specify fabric as ounce weight and GSM, with acceptable tolerance, such as 12 oz canvas at about 340 GSM plus or minus 5%.
  3. Define practical load target, such as 8 kg daily use and 12 kg short-duration test load, instead of asking for a strong bag.
  4. Confirm handle length, width, fabric layers, stitch pattern, and reinforcement position on the top hem.
  5. Attach logo artwork in vector format with Pantone references, print size, print location, and whether color matching is critical.
  6. Require a printed pre-production sample using actual bulk fabric, not a blank sample plus digital artwork approval only.
  7. Include wash, rub, and scratch expectations if the tote will be reused for retail, campus, or employee programs.
  8. Define carton packing: flat or folded, pieces per carton, carton size limit, gross weight limit, barcode or shipping mark needs.
  9. Request quote lines for sample fee, mold or screen cost, bulk unit price, carton packing cost, inland freight, and export terms.
  10. Ask the factory to retain a sealed golden sample and submit inline photos of fabric roll, cutting, print, handle sewing, and packing.

Factory quote questions to send

  1. What exact canvas weight are you quoting in oz and GSM, and what tolerance do you allow in production?
  2. Is the fabric stock greige, natural, bleached, dyed, or custom woven, and what is the realistic MOQ for each option?
  3. What handle stitch pattern will be used, and what load test has this construction passed on a similar grocery tote?
  4. Will the print be screen print, heat transfer, digital print, or embroidery, and what curing or colorfastness checks are included?
  5. Can the pre-production sample be made from the actual bulk fabric and printed with the actual production method?
  6. What is included in your unit price: fabric, cutting, sewing, printing, inner packing, export carton, carton marks, and QC inspection support?
  7. What are the expected sample lead time, production lead time after approval, and extra days needed for dyed fabric or Pantone matching?
  8. How many pieces per carton do you recommend, what are the carton dimensions, and what gross weight will each carton reach?
  9. What inspection standard do you accept for visual defects, seam defects, print defects, measurement tolerance, and load-test failures?
  10. Can you provide photos or short videos during fabric inspection, printing, sewing, final packing, and random carton opening?

Quality-control points to confirm

  1. Measure fabric GSM from cut swatches and compare with the approved sample tolerance.
  2. Check finished size tolerance after sewing; grocery totes should usually stay within plus or minus 1 cm unless a tighter retail spec is agreed.
  3. Perform static load testing with the agreed test weight for the agreed duration, then inspect handle seams, side seams, and bottom corners.
  4. Run a swing test on loaded samples to simulate walking stress, not only static hanging.
  5. Inspect handle attachment for skipped stitches, loose threads, incorrect box-X size, and stitch density inconsistency.
  6. Rub the printed logo with dry and slightly damp white cloth to detect poor curing, ink transfer, or surface cracking.
  7. Review inside seam finishing to prevent fraying, lint shedding, and exposed raw edges.
  8. Open random export cartons to verify packing count, carton marks, folding method, moisture protection, and barcode placement.
  9. Compare bulk goods against the sealed golden sample for fabric shade, handfeel, logo position, print color, and handle length.
  10. Record major defects separately from minor cosmetic defects so durability failures cannot be averaged away as visual issues.
